Swift 开发加速指南
提升 Swift 开发效率的实用技巧
掌握一些鲜为人知的技巧,将助您在 Swift 开发之路上事半功倍。
- 善用类型推断: 让编译器自动推断变量类型,代码更简洁。
- 可选绑定: 安全地处理可选值,避免崩溃。
- 协议扩展: 为现有类型添加功能,无需修改其源码。
- 泛型: 编写灵活可复用的代码,适用于多种类型。
- 错误处理: 使用
do-try-catch
语句优雅地处理错误。 - 函数式编程: 运用 map、filter、reduce 等方法,提高代码可读性。
- 属性观察器: 监控属性值的变化,并做出相应处理。
- 访问控制: 使用
private
、public
等关键字,管理代码访问权限。 - 内存管理: 理解 ARC 机制,避免内存泄漏。
1.44MB
文件大小:
评论区